After updating DataLens OpenSource to v2.9.0 (2026-02-18) we noticed an issue with Layer 2 rendering in a Combo Chart.

Description

We use a combo chart with two layers:

  • Layer 1 — bars (impressions, clicks, add-to-cart, orders)
  • Layer 2 — lines with conversion metrics displayed on Y2 axis (CTR, CR1, CR2, CR2/2)

Expected behavior

Layer 2 metrics should be displayed as lines scaled to the secondary Y2 axis, as in previous versions.

Actual behavior

Layer 2 lines are rendered incorrectly — they appear close to the zero line and are almost invisible, although value labels are displayed.

Notes

  • Dataset and chart configuration are identical.
  • The issue appeared after upgrading to v2.9.0.
